Operation Arrow, our national program of emphasis, is the Order of the Arrow’s service and program team at the 2026 National Jamboree. This incredible opportunity brings together hundreds of Arrowmen from across the country to support one of Scouting’s largest events. Arrowmen serving on Operation Arrow help make the Jamboree possible by assisting with program operations, supporting Jamboree staff, guiding contingents, and helping run OA program areas.
Operation Arrow will take place July 19–31, 2026, at the Summit Bechtel Reserve in the Glen Jean Mountains of West Virginia. Participants may serve on the OA Service Corps, which provides essential support across the jamboree, or help deliver exciting OA programs like the Summit Circle Experience, OA Legacy Experience and more!
Operation Arrow is open to Arrowmen age 16 and older, and it is one of the most affordable ways to attend the National Jamboree while serving alongside Arrowmen from across the nation. Beyond service, participants will also have opportunities to experience jamboree activities and build lifelong friendships through cheerful service.
